This study aims to determine the steps for implementing a collaborative learning model in Islamic Education (PAI) lessons in grade III at SDN 21 Pilubang and to identify the improvement in learning outcomes achieved. This study uses the Classroom Action Research (CAR) method with grade III students as subjects on the material “Understanding Sentences in the Qur'an.” The results showed that the application of the collaborative learning model could significantly improve student learning outcomes. At the beginning (pre-test), 15 students scored below 65 and only 9 students scored above 65. After the intervention in cycle I, learning outcomes improved, with 10 students scoring above 65, 6 students scoring 65, and 8 students still scoring below 65. Improvements in cycle II showed even better results, with 20 students scoring above 65, while only 4 students still scored below 65. The percentage of learning completeness also increased from 38% in the pre-cycle, 67% in cycle I, and 83% in cycle II. Thus, the application of the collaborative learning model proved to be effective in improving the PAI learning outcomes of third-grade students at SDN 21 Pilubang in accordance with the expected objectives.
